混淆协议是什么

100次浏览     发布时间:2025-01-11 11:06:18    

混淆协议 是一种安全对抗工程,主要用于保护通信内容不被中间人攻击者识别或篡改。它通过以下两种主要对抗方向实现这一目标:

正面对抗:

设计一种新的强加密协议,使得中间人无法通过分析流量内容识别出应用业务。然而,新协议本身可能具有某些特征,从而成为被攻击的目标。

迂回对抗:

将应用业务的流量伪装成互联网中常见的合法协议,并且这些流量本身也是加密的。这样做可以使得从协议特征和内容加密上难以被识别。

此外,混淆协议还可以用于保护计算过程,例如在多方计算中,各方可以在不泄露各自输入的情况下共同计算一个函数。一个著名的例子是Yao的混淆电路协议,它是一种非对称协议,涉及两个角色:garbler和evaluator。该协议在半城实模型下运行,并利用布尔函数进行操作。为了实现这一目标,需要将函数转化为布尔电路,并确保各方在计算过程中不知道对方的输入数据。

综上所述,混淆协议通过不同的技术手段来增强通信和计算过程的安全性,防止敏感信息被泄露或篡改。

相关文章:

什么叫签约动迁01-11

混淆协议是什么01-11

什么理由离婚最好01-11

离婚在什么部门01-11

外聘专家签订什么01-11

关停协议什么什么01-10

签赔房是什么意思01-10

合伙公司需要注意什么01-10